About the Course

This is the seventh course in the Google Cybersecurity Certificate. In this course, learners will be introduced to the Python programming language and learn how to apply it to a security setting to automate tasks. First, learners will focus on key foundational Python programming concepts, including data types, variables, conditional statements and iterative statements. Next, they will learn to work effectively with Python by developing functions, using libraries and modules, and making their code readable. Following this, they will explore working with string and list data. A final component of learning to automate tasks through Python will be an exploration of how to import and parse files, and then the course will conclude with a focus on debugging. By the end of this course, you will: - Explain how the Python programming language is used in cybersecurity. - Write conditional and iterative statements in Python. - Create new, user-defined Python functions. - Use Python to work with strings and lists. - Use regular expressions to extract information from text. - Use Python to open and read the contents of a file. - Identify best practices to improve code readability. - Practice debugging code....

It's ok. I'm mostly not a fan of the quizzes and tests of this module. The videos and reading were decent if you have little or no programming experience. I'm not new to Python, but sometimes the wording of the test questions would throw me off because I know how to use something or I know what it does, but the explicit explanations or descriptions the quiz questions give you for answers are not the words I would use to describe some things. They really want you to pick the option that just parrots what was said in the video or read about.
